arp who-has spam on cable networks


Hello,

I'm behind a cable modem, and I'm seeing stupid amounts of arp who-has requests on the external interface. There are thousands of requests per minute, frequently recurring for the same IP-addresses, and sometimes for whole blocks at a time:

Code:
02:55:23.611075 arp who-has 80.56.188.89 tell 80.56.188.1
02:55:23.811294 arp who-has 80.56.21.211 tell 80.56.21.1
02:55:23.930024 arp who-has 62.163.84.128 tell 62.163.84.1
02:55:24.034314 arp who-has 62.163.84.201 tell 62.163.84.1
02:55:24.119574 arp who-has 80.56.215.23 tell 80.56.215.1
02:55:24.130266 arp who-has 80.56.2.181 tell 80.56.2.1
02:55:24.286042 arp who-has 80.56.20.219 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.358407 arp who-has 80.56.20.43 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.618653 arp who-has 80.56.188.158 tell 80.56.188.1
02:55:24.664647 arp who-has 80.56.20.2 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.664927 arp who-has 80.56.20.4 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.664930 arp who-has 80.56.20.12 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.665593 arp who-has 80.56.20.18 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.665867 arp who-has 80.56.20.23 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.666618 arp who-has 80.56.20.25 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.667106 arp who-has 80.56.20.33 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.670556 arp who-has 80.56.20.7 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.670826 arp who-has 80.56.20.8 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.670830 arp who-has 80.56.20.10 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.671172 arp who-has 80.56.20.16 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.671176 arp who-has 80.56.20.17 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.671516 arp who-has 80.56.20.48 tell 80.56.20.1
02:55:24.672071 arp who-has 80.56.20.51 tell 80.56.20.1
I remember seeing *some* arp requests before but never this many.. is this normal? Why is it happening in the first place, what is the point?
